There are security and bandwidth cost implications to this, and I certainly believe it should be an opt-*in* option.

Scenarios:
  • There's somebody at work I have a major disagreement with. I get a PAYG SIM, pop it in a disposable phone, and send them a text that contains a link to a graphic on a website. If I do this late at night, I probably have their home IP address as soon as they download the files that are listed. What I can do once I have that is an exercise for the reader :-*, and that's assuming that the links weren't pointed at something unpleasant to begin with.
  • I am travelling internationally, and taking texts and calls. A friend sends me a text with links to the full resolution holiday pics he's just posted on the website. The 12Mp images are pulled down at $1.50/Mb...

Quote:

Originally Posted by cjard (Post 547775)
Can the N900 not function as a VNC server so you can type on a full keyboard, but the text is sent to the N900?

Yes.

You can install and run x11vnc from extras-devel or extras-testing.

It's got a GUI, but I wouldn't use it as it's not very interactive. Once you install it, just go to the terminal (as user) and type:

nohup x11vnc -forever&

Works just fine but the VNC server tends to crash/close when the N900 switches network connections or goes offline.

Basically anything that changes the N900's assigned IP address on the fly will force a quit on the server but it's nothing that can't be bypassed with an event script in upstart or cron job to re-start the server upon it's exiting...
